Combining art, science, engineering, and the psychology of human perception and interaction, computer graphics involves the creation and manipulation of visual content used in applications ranging ...
Computer science plays a key role in nearly every aspect of modern life, and few fields of study offer more opportunities to learn and work at the cutting edge of technology. Computer scientists have ...
The Professional MS in Computer Science (MSCPS) requires all students to complete a two-semester project course sequence to provide industry experience in preparation for the next step in their ...
As humans have come to rely on artificial intelligence to make decisions traditionally performed by bureaucrats and institutions, it is necessary to understand the ways in which various forms of ...